This study was conducted to search for "fingerprint" of the existence of lard in vegetable  oil contaminated by lard as an evaluation of the halal of cooking oil by using transmission polarization method. The sample used was palm oil that has been mixed with chicken oil and lard. The light source used was green laser with wavelenght 532 nm. Measurement was conducted based on change of polarization transmission angle, with addition of external electric field produced by two parallel plates connected to 0-6kV DC voltage. The result shows that contaminated palm oil has greater polarization angle changes than pure palm oil. And  palm oil that has been contamined by lard has the greatest polarization angle than a pure palm oil and palm oil contaminated by chicken oil. Transmisson polarization method can be used to evaluate halal of cooking oil.Keywords: Polarization, Electrooptics,Cooking oil, Halal

The measurement of surface roughness level of matter was done by ultrasonik wave Time-of-Flight methode. The device can be applied to several equirement, such as roughness detection for textile product, sandpaper,asbestos, ceramics, steel and metal industry, etc. The measurement is needed for quality product improvement.  The measurement performed by scanning object which rotated 200 times with stepper motor using ultrasonic transduser. The transduser transmit pulse to object trough transmitter and receiver pulse. The result of scanning displayed in Cathode Ray Osciloscop (CRO) then it used to estimating ToF (Time-of-Flight) by calculating the gap between transmitter pulse and receiver pulse. The objects which measured are tree trunk, concrete A, and concrete B. The reason of selecting the test object is for minimize the atenuation so it can increase the reflection. The result of measurement for average surface roughness of objects are: tree trunk (Ra is minimum 8%, and Ra is maximum 17%), concrete A (Ra is minimum 10%, and Ra is maximum 16%), and concrete B (Ra is minimum 8%, and Ra is maximum 17%).Keywords: surface Roughness, ultrasonic wave, Time-of-Flight
